Surface area Preparation
Before repainting your home, make certain to thoroughly prepare the surfaces by cleaning and fixing any type of flaws. Begin by washing the walls with a moderate detergent service to remove dust, dirt, and oil. Make use of a sponge or fabric to scrub delicately, making sure all surfaces are tidy and completely dry prior to continuing.
Inspect the wall surfaces for any type of cracks, openings, or peeling off paint. Fill out any kind of voids with spackling compound, sanding it smooth when dry. For larger openings, think about using a patch kit for a seamless finish.
Next, thoroughly evaluate the trim, baseboards, and crown molding. Clean them down with a wet cloth to remove any grime or deposit. Look for any type of dents or scratches that require to be filled and fined sand.
Do not ignore the ceilings-- clean them thoroughly and resolve any type of imperfections before painting.

Furniture and Decor Security
Take into consideration covering your furniture and decor products to protect them from paint splatters and drips throughout the expert painting procedure. Use plastic ground cloth or old bedsheets to protect your personal belongings from unintentional spills.
Relocate furnishings to the center of the room or right into another area far from the walls being painted. If transferring large items isn't possible, team them together and cover with protective products.
For smaller décor items, eliminate them from the area entirely if possible. If removing them isn't a choice, carefully cover them in plastic or fabric to avoid paint damage.
Pay special focus to electronics and important items that could be quickly messed up by paint.
Don't forget your flooring. Lay down protective coverings like rosin paper or textile drop cloths to protect rugs, wood floors, or tiles from paint splatters. Protect the treatments in position with painter's tape to prevent any type of mishaps while the painting remains in progress.
Taking these preventative measures will aid guarantee that your furniture, decoration, and floors continue to be in leading problem during the professional painting process.
